Read MoreWebinar: EFSA Activities on Horizon Scanning for Plant Health
To support EU preparedness in addressing plant health risks, EFSA performs horizon scanning activities to retrieve information on new, emerging or recurring pests that may be of concern for the EU territory. Read MoreEuropean Research Council Advanced Grants
Objectives ERC Advanced Grants are designed to support excellent Principal Investigators at the career stage at which they are already established research leaders with a recognised track record of research achievements.
